Kendrapara, Oct 19: Former MLA Utkal Keshari Parida passed away at the age of 63. He died in a private hospital in Bhubaneswar after a prolonged illness. Parida had been facing health challenges for some time, as confirmed by his son, Kalinga Keshari Parida.

 

Elected to the Odisha Legislative Assembly from Kendrapara on an Odisha Gana Parishad (OGP) ticket in the 2004 elections, he secured victory with 60,848 votes, defeating BJP candidate Bed Prakash Agarwal.

 

In addition to his political career, Parida was unanimously elected as Vice President of the Odisha Archery Association in 2021. He also held the position of Director at the Jute Marketing Co-operative Society.
